Panchgani, 19 km from Mahabaleshwar, is a quieter hill station named for the five hills surrounding it and renowned for its dramatic Table Land, Asia's second-largest dormant volcanic plateau at 4,500 feet. The tableland offers open views of the Krishna Valley and surrounding ranges and is used for paragliding and photography. The town has a distinct colonial character from its boarding schools, Parsi bungalows and well-preserved market street. Sydney Point and Parsi Point are the principal viewpoints, and strawberry farms dot the approach roads.
